WebAn extension of CMS’ Hospital at Home model, the Acute Hospital Care at Home (AHCaH) program waived the §482.23(b) and (b)(1) of the Medicare Hospital Conditions of Participation, suspending the requirement for 24/7 nursing services to be provided on-premises and for immediate availability of a registered nurse for patient care.
